OneDigital Investment Advisors LLC Invests $4.17 Million in Netflix, Inc. $NFLX

OneDigital Investment Advisors LLC bought a new stake in shares of Netflix, Inc. (NASDAQ:NFLXFree Report) in the second qu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or bought 58,448 shares of the Internet television network’s stock, valued at approximately $4,173,000.

Insider Buying and Selling

In other Netflix news, CEO Gregory K. Peters sold 27,312 shares of the stock in a transaction on Thursday, August 6th. The stock was sold at an average price of $73.54, for a total value of $2,008,524.48. Following the sale, the chief executive officer owned 120,931 shares in the company, valued at $8,893,265.74. This trade represents a 18.42%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is available at this hyperlink. Also, Director Bradford L. Smith sold 35,990 shares of Netflix stock in a transaction on Wednesday, June 17th. The stock was sold at an average price of $77.52, for a total value of $2,789,944.80. Following the sale, the director owned 79,690 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$6,177,568.80. This trade represents a 31.11%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The SEC filing for this sale provides additional information.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. Insiders have sold a total of 600,295 shares of company stock worth $49,056,671 over the last ninety days. Corporate insiders own 1.24% of the company’s stock.

Netflix Price Performance

Shares of NASDAQ:NFLX opened at $78.16 on Monday. The firm has a market capitalization of $325.45 billion, a PE ratio of 24.60,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 0.98 and a beta of 1.52. The business has a 50 day simple moving average of $74.67 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of $84.53. Netflix, Inc. has a 1 year low of $65.08 and a 1 year high of $126.71.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.39, a current ratio of 1.14 and a quick ratio of 1.14.

Netflix (NASDAQ:NFLXG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, July 16th. The Internet television network reported $0.80 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.79 by $0.01. Netflix had a return on equity of 40.02% and a net margin of 28.22%.The firm had revenue of $12.56 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$12.58 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the business posted $0.72 earnings per share.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 13.4% on a year-over-year basis. On average, equities analysts predict that Netflix, Inc. will post 3.59 EPS for the current year.

About Netflix

(Free Report)

Netflix, Inc (NASDAQ: NFLX) is a global entertainment company that provides subscription-based streaming of films, television series, documentaries and other video content. Founded in 1997 by Reed Hastings and Marc Randolph and headquartered in Los Gatos, California, the company began as a DVD-by-mail rental service and introduced streaming video in 2007. Netflix later expanded into producing and distributing original programming, beginning notable original hits in the 2010s, and now operates a content production and distribution ecosystem alongside its licensing activity.

The company’s primary product is its on-demand streaming service, which can be accessed on a wide range of internet-connected devices and delivered through a suite of apps and web platforms.
